Continued Atlantic overturning circulation even under climate extremes - Nature
Climate models suggest that the Atlantic Meridional Overturning Circulation is unlikely to collapse this century, owing to stabilization from wind-driven upwelling in the Southern Ocean.

#Arctic Freshwater content of the Beaufort Gyre: "in the Beaufort Gyre region of the Arctic Ocean document
an increase of more than 6,400 km 3 of liquid freshwater content from 2003 to 2018: a 40% growth relative to
the climatology of the 1970s" #climate #uöäü1AMOC

Interesting data point:

In 2007, a large number of bottles were found in Norway, coinciding with a contracted North Atlantic Subpolar Gyre during 2004-2008. While between 2012-2016, the majority of bottles were recovered on the British Isles, during a time of gyre expansion
